Globe Shoes typically offers a warranty policy that covers manufacturing defects for a specified period after the purchase date. This warranty is generally not intended to cover normal wear and tear or damage resulting from improper care or use. The length of the warranty period may vary depending on the product category. For example, skate shoes may have a different warranty duration compared to casual footwear.
To ensure that customers have a clear understanding of what is included in the warranty, it is advisable to review the product packaging, as well as the information provided on the official globe website. Customers should keep their proof of purchase, as it may be required in the event of a warranty claim.
For specific details about the warranty policy, including the duration and coverage for individual products, it is recommended to refer to the current web page dedicated to customer service or warranty information. Each product may have unique terms, and the website is a good resource for the most accurate and updated information.
